Dubai Investments, a prominent diversified investment company listed on the Dubai Financial Market, has entered into a strategic partnership with Angola’s Sovereign Wealth Fund (FSDEA) to co-develop significant real estate projects in Luanda Province. The agreement was formalised in Angola’s capital by Khalid Bin Kalban, Vice Chairman and CEO of Dubai Investments, and Armando Manuel, Chairman of FSDEA, in the presence of Angola’s Secretary of State for Urban Planning, Manuel Canguezeze.
This collaboration aims to spearhead a new era of urbanisation and sustainable development in Luanda, focusing initially on the development of Cazanga Island in the Luanda Archipelago. FSDEA will participate through a special purpose vehicle that holds the land rights, while Dubai Investments will contribute its extensive development expertise and financial resources to transform the designated land into modern, sustainable communities.
This marks Dubai Investments’ second major venture in Angola, following the development of DIP Angola, a mixed-use hub inspired by their flagship project in the UAE. Khalid Bin Kalban described the partnership as a pivotal moment as the group expands its international footprint, reinforcing its dedication to supporting Angola’s urban growth.
FSDEA’s Chairman Armando Manuel highlighted that the agreement reflects their commitment to attracting global capital and expertise vital for developing impactful real estate and tourism projects. He noted the potential for real estate combined with tourism to reshape Luanda’s urban landscape, enhancing its coastline, natural environment, and cultural heritage.
Angola’s Secretary of State for Urban Planning, Manuel Canguezeze, emphasised the importance of this agreement in adding architectural quality and investment to the city, ultimately contributing to improved property standards in the capital.
This partnership signals a valuable opportunity for investors and developers aiming to capitalise on Angola’s emerging urban and tourism sectors. The focus on sustainable, mixed-use developments such as residential, tourism, and city infrastructure projects offers diversified avenues for investment. With a strong governmental backing and involvement of FSDEA, the initiative promises to unlock the substantial value in Luanda’s real estate market. Furthermore, Dubai Investments’ proven track record and international experience bring confidence for long-term returns and quality urbanisation projects. Prospective investors should watch closely for evolving projects on Cazanga Island and other areas slated for development, as Angola’s capital undergoes significant transformation toward becoming a modern, sustainable metropolis.
